Managing Allergic Skin Reactions With Dermatology Drugs
Allergic skin reactions can appear suddenly due to cosmetics, food triggers, or environmental exposure. Dermatology drugs help calm immune responses and restore comfort.
Antihistamines reduce itching, while topical corticosteroids control inflammation.
Identifying triggers prevents recurrence. Dermatologists often recommend patch testing.
Gentle skincare routines support healing during recovery.
Education empowers patients to avoid irritants and maintain skin stability.
Effective treatment ensures rapid relief while preventing long-term sensitivity.
